Block

#23,128,932
Block Number
23,128,932 @ 10/30/2025, 10:25:30
Status
Finalized
ID
0x0160eb64c58338d3e2895bce317a97a8448824947beb88f8206c5da98451e4f7
Transactions
Gas Used
2785699/40000000 (6.96% Used)
Base Fee
10,000 Gwei
Total Score
2,259,744,130 (+101)
Rewards
0.19 VTHO